Default stopped playing cd's

Hi there the bose head unit in my 2006 350z has stopped playing cd's. It has been acting fishy latley it will play cd's once in a blue moon, but other than it won't. I have tried disconecting the battery that didn't work. Any help would be greatly appreciated!

do you have the 6 disk changer? apparently it is a common problem, the "eye" mechanism gets jammed up and stops moving. unless its under warranty it is not worth fixing. mine did this and im replacing it with a new DD pioneer.
